The Nike SB Zoom Blazer Mid Lance Mountain

The color scheme reflects the 70’s-era prism-fades on concert posters, the tiles from Lance’s favored pools and his own skate graphics.

The heel has a tile treatment and features a tile-like debossing, with “78” referencing the year Mountain first remembers seeing the Blazer regularly in skate mags. The right shoe reads "17" to represent both the present day and a nod to the future. 

Nike SB Zoom Blazer Mid Lance Mountain "Friends & Family"

Featuring a distinctive upper inspired by 70’s-era prism-fade concert posters. “The colorway — the rock poster fade — is connected to a look that has been tied to me for some time,” explains Lance. “I have used it on my board graphics, throughout my career.”

In addition to the upper’s colour scheme, this too features the tile-like debossing on the heel and nods to Mountain’s history, with both pool skating and the Blazer silhouette.

The "Zementwerk" Volcom Project | Leica

The "Zementwerk" Volcom Project | Leica

The whole project started with the idea of a place, a building , a spot, anything that hasn´t been skated yet but at the same time a location that tells a story by it´s own. An old lost place which makes you excited like a little kid to go there, open rusty doors, discover rooms with their old inventory. Walking paths that haven´t seen any footsteps for a long time. All on your own risk.
That´s where they wanna go, do some DIY and make it skateable.

It took them quite a while to get the ball rolling but teaming up with Leica Camera, SOLO Skatemag and some friends who love skateboarding as much as they do there was no reason to row back.

With a few addresses on their list they set forth to find the right location for the project. 
Lucky them we made it first try. That´s their venue, without any doubt. This is it!
An old lost concrete factory and a lot of options to skate. They figured out a few spots to put some DIY work and fixed a date to bring the riders and staff.

Skate Agora | Cinema

Skate Agora | Cinema

Esta semana Skate Agora da comienzo a las sesiones de cine con The Search for Animal Chin, una película de skate  de 1987 dirigida por Stacey Peralta, con the Bones Brigade (Tony Hawk, Steve Caballero, Mike McGill, Lance Mountain, Tommy Guerrero) viajando por California, Nevada y Hawai a diferentes spots de skate en busca de el viejo sabio, Won Ton “Animal” Chin.

Continuando el viernes con Gleaming the Cube, (también conocida como A Brother’s Justice y Skate or Die). Una película americana de 1989. Con Christian Slater, Mike McGill, Mark Rogowski, Rodney Mullen, Rich Dunlop, Eric Dressen, Lance Mountain, Mike Vallely, Chris Black, Ted Ehr, Natas Kaupas, Chris Borst, y Steve Saiz. Tony Hawk y Tommy Guerrero, entonces miembros de la Bones Brigade también aparecen en la película como miembros de la crew de skate de Chris.

¿Sabías que el título de esta película se refiere a la críptica pregunta que Garry Scott Davis  preguntó a Neil Blender en una entrevista en la edición de diciembre de 1983 de la revista Thrasher? En la película, el personaje de Christian Slater define “gleaming the cube” como “empujando tus límites al borde”.
